X-Git-Url: http://info.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/b402376f49143b6c75515bd28b6610743c1a7dfc..3e99be14456cffb23fdd550aa42230e3b0843740:/src/include/surf/surf.h diff --git a/src/include/surf/surf.h b/src/include/surf/surf.h index 84b400d1fe..d6cd014cff 100644 --- a/src/include/surf/surf.h +++ b/src/include/surf/surf.h @@ -197,8 +197,6 @@ typedef enum { XBT_PUBLIC_DATA(routing_platf_t) routing_platf; -XBT_PUBLIC(surf_host_t) surf_host_resource_priv(sg_host_t host); - static inline void *surf_storage_resource_priv(const void *storage){ return (void*)xbt_lib_get_level((xbt_dictelm_t)storage, SURF_STORAGE_LEVEL); } @@ -249,25 +247,6 @@ XBT_PUBLIC(surf_action_t) surf_model_extract_running_action_set(surf_model_t mod */ XBT_PUBLIC(int) surf_model_running_action_set_size(surf_model_t model); -/** - * @brief Execute a parallel task - * @details [long description] - * - * @param model The model which handle the parallelisation - * @param host_nb The number of hosts - * @param host_list The list of hosts on which the task is executed - * @param flops_amount The processing amount (in flop) needed to process - * @param bytes_amount The amount of data (in bytes) needed to transfer - * @param rate [description] - * @return The action corresponding to the parallele execution task - */ -XBT_PUBLIC(surf_action_t) surf_host_model_execute_parallel_task(surf_host_model_t model, - int host_nb, - sg_host_t *host_list, - double *flops_amount, - double *bytes_amount, - double rate); - /** @brief Get the route (dynar of sg_link_t) between two hosts */ XBT_PUBLIC(xbt_dynar_t) surf_host_model_get_route( surf_host_model_t model, sg_host_t src, sg_host_t dst); @@ -423,34 +402,6 @@ XBT_PUBLIC(void) surf_vm_set_bound(sg_host_t resource, double bound); */ XBT_PUBLIC(void) surf_vm_set_affinity(sg_host_t resource, sg_host_t cpu, unsigned long mask); -/** - * @brief Get the host power peak - * @details [long description] - * - * @param host The surf host - * @return The power peak - */ -XBT_PUBLIC(double) surf_host_get_current_power_peak(sg_host_t host); - -/** - * @brief [brief description] - * @details [long description] - * - * @param host [description] - * @param pstate_index [description] - * - * @return [description] - */ -XBT_PUBLIC(double) surf_host_get_power_peak_at(sg_host_t host, int pstate_index); - -/** - * @brief Get the list of storages mounted on an host - * - * @param host The surf host - * @return Dictionary of mount point, Storage - */ -XBT_PUBLIC(xbt_dict_t) surf_host_get_mounted_storage_list(sg_host_t host); - /** * @brief Get the list of storages attached to an host * @@ -701,8 +652,6 @@ XBT_PUBLIC(xbt_dict_t) surf_storage_action_get_ls_dict(surf_action_t action); */ XBT_PUBLIC(const char * ) surf_storage_get_host(surf_resource_t resource); -XBT_PUBLIC(surf_host_model_t) surf_host_get_model(sg_host_t host); - /** @} */ /**************************************/